Sign up to receive info on volunteer needs in Oso

What an incredible response by people wanting to help! We are working in partnership with the Department of Emergency Management to help manage the individual volunteers who have been moved to come up to the landslide area to help volunteer.

The call center has been flooded with phone calls.  That's why we've set up an online form for people interested in volunteering.

We don't have any opportunities at the moment, but when we do, someone will get back to you.

The best thing you can do is go online and get your name on the list for future volunteers. (United Way is managing this effort in partnership with the Snohomish County Department of Emergency Management.)
  • Filling out the online form is best.
  • Sending an email is the next best thing you can do (but remember, someone is going to have to enter your name and information into a spreadsheet).
  • Emergency Management is accepting phone calls, but the phone lines are often busy.
